Understanding Hypotony and Its Impact on Vision
Hypotony is a rare but serious eye condition characterized by abnormally low intraocular pressure. This potentially debilitating disorder can lead to severe vision impairment and even complete blindness if not properly managed. Patients with hypotony often experience distorted vision, difficulty in focusing, and in some cases, the eye may appear to have collapsed, which can be both physically and emotionally distressing. The ability to maintain adequate intraocular pressure is crucial to keeping the structure of the eye intact and functionally viable.
The causes of hypotony can vary significantly, including complications from previous eye surgeries, trauma, or inflammatory conditions. Consequently, early diagnosis and targeted treatment are vital in preserving sight. Unfortunately, traditional treatments such as steroid injections and silicone oil have limited efficacy, often leading to further complications and side effects. A novel approach to hypotony treatment, such as the recent hydroxypropyl methylcellulose (HPMC) injection, shows promise in restoring visual function and improving outcomes for patients suffering from this condition.
Revolutionary Eye Injection Therapy for Hypotony
The recent success of an innovative eye injection at Moorfields Hospital marks a significant breakthrough in the treatment of hypotony. This pioneering procedure involves the injection of a clear, water-based gel directly into the eye, aiming to restore its normal shape and, consequently, improve vision. Unlike previous treatments, which often resulted in poor clarity and long-term toxicity, this method is designed to be both effective and minimally invasive, allowing patients to regain visual acuity without the detrimental side effects.

How does the eye injection used in hypotony treatment work?
The eye injection used in hypotony treatment involves injecting hydroxypropyl methylcellulose (HPMC), a transparent gel, into the eye. This gel is clear, which allows for better vision compared to previous treatments using silicone oil, which could cause blurry sight. The gel helps to maintain the eye’s shape and pressure, thereby aiding in vision restoration.

How long does the hypotony treatment last, and what is the administration schedule?
Hypotony treatment is administered through eye injections every three to four weeks over a period of approximately 10 months. This schedule allows for effective monitoring and adjustment as necessary while maximizing the potential for vision improvement.

| Key Points | Details |
|---|---|
| Revolutionary Treatment Achieves Results | First patient, Nicki Guy, experiences significant vision restoration with a new eye injection for hypotony. |
| High Success Rate | Seven out of eight patients responded positively to the new therapy based on a pilot study. |
| Nature of Hypotony | Hypotony is characterized by dangerously low intraocular pressure that can lead to blindness. |
| Innovative Use of HPMC Gel | Doctors used hydroxypropyl methylcellulose (HPMC), a transparent gel previously used in surgery, to fill the eye. |
| Impact on Daily Life | Nicki can now see her child grow up and is considerably less dependent on tools, like magnifying glasses. |
| Future Prospects | The treatment could potentially benefit hundreds or thousands of patients annually who have viable vision cells. |
| Current Progress | Researchers have treated 35 patients and published results, with ongoing developments expected. |
